What is Destination Slum! 2.0?

Destination Slum! 2.0 is a conference regarding tourism in deprived urban areas, often referred to as ‘slums’, ‘townships’, ‘favelas’ or other notations. It follows on the successful Destination Slum! conference, which was held in Bristol in 2010.

When will Destination Slum! 2.0 take place?

Destination Slum 2.0! is set to take place from Wednesday 14 May until Friday 16 May.

Where will Destination Slum! 2.0 take place?

Destination Slum will be organised at the University of Potsdam in Potsdam near Berlin, Germany.

What are the costs?

The conference fee is 100 Euros (50 Euros for post-graduate and non-waged researchers) and covers conference two lunches and two dinners, coffee and refreshments as well as a side programme.
